Danner Kline is passionate about affordable, universal health care, strengthening public schools, investing in research and development to create the jobs of tomorrow, and protecting our citizens from foreign powers and from domestic threats to our health, safety, and well-being. Danner grew up in Marietta, Georgia and attended Samford University. After graduating with a B.A. in English he spent ten years managing business telephone systems. In 2004, Danner started Free the Hops, a grassroots organization lobbying to eliminate Prohibition-era regulations on beer. These efforts succeeded and the brewing industry began to thrive in Alabama for the first time in a hundred years, contributing hundreds of millions of dollars to the state economy. Today, he manages the craft beer portfolio for a beverage wholesaler. He lives in Vestavia Hills with his wife and two children.
